Runbook: SDK parity check — Fenwick Core (Kotlin vs. Swift).

For the weekly sync: parity between the two client SDKs is tracked by the Matchpoint harness, which replays a canonical request corpus against both implementations and diffs serialized responses. Run it after any change to the shared schema, and attach the HTML report to the sync notes. Known gaps (streaming retries, locale headers) are whitelisted in the manifest; do not add new exceptions without review. Matchpoint calls the internal Corpus service with the key below.

gateway credential: kto23_Gg8WqG328rEv1DwGxRVIOT4

Subject: Reseller Programme Update

Team,

The Cobalt Partner Programme launches across all branches next month. Branch managers should complete onboarding for local resellers of the Fenwick tool range and confirm stock allocations by the 15th. Margins and tier criteria are unchanged from the draft circulated earlier. Training sessions run weekly until launch. The confidential note directly below summarises the related business plans.

internal memo for yagef-yafop: Framirix Partners plans to lower the Olimir list price by 50.8 percent in March. The board signed off on a budget of $411.8 million for Project Wenion. The renewal with Gilixox Systems closes at $167.9 million a year, 63.8 percent below the last contract. Project Casix slips by two quarters because of the audit delay.

Handover Note — Retail Pilot

To heads of department: I'm passing the Bramleigh Stores pilot to Director Osei. Twelve sites are live with the Quillpay kiosk; uptake is ahead of model, returns handling still rough. Contract renewal talks open next month — do not discuss terms externally. All pilot data sits with Analytics under Tomas Verrell. The expansion intent is recorded below for reference.

board note of kadug-tawig: Only 5 of the 100 pilot accounts renewed Oliath, so a churn review is set for April 15.

Q3 Planning Note — Department Heads

Varrenholt Logistics will begin operations in the Kestrel Coast region during Q3. Warehouse leasing is underway in Port Aldwyn, and staffing plans are with HR. Department heads should submit regional resourcing estimates by end of month. Budget allocations remain as discussed in the June review. The confidential note below summarizes the plan specifics.

board note of tawip-fajop: Lamwynix Holdings is in early talks to buy Tammirax Works for about $473.8 million. The Istax launch date is November 23, and nothing goes to the press before then. Legal wants the Aldielek Partners term sheet countersigned before May 19.